True, defense isn't everything, but we'd better become a lot better on offense.
Also I think we may need to re-calibrate our expectations for what's really impactful in the league in this era.
Zach Lavine provided the Bulls 28/5/5 on 63.4 TS% and he barely pushed the needle. They made a big play for an offensive-oriented center (Vucevic) thinking it would open things up for them and it's been a dud (so far) ... and weirdly it wasn't because their defense was horrible. They finished 11th in the league in D-rtg. I don't want to over-analyze the Bulls because we've been seeing this elsewhere too ... incredible individual offensive seasons that simply aren't pushing the team as high as we would have historically expected.
I don't think scoring let alone scoring with efficiency has become useless, but it's by no means enough anymore.
